Set in the backdrop of our world-renowned Vermont fall foliage, attendees of the 16th Annual Vermont Wine & Harvest Festival will discover, savor and enjoy Vermont vintners, small specialty food producers, chefs, painters, publishers, cheese makers, potters, jewelers, photographers, and farmers. The Festival spans three days, moving attendees through picturesque Deerfield Valley for wine tastings, farm to table dining experiences, shopping, hiking and more.

Wine Stroll & Soup Contest – Friday

Friday, September 18, 4:00 pm-7pm – Historic Downtown Wilmington 

With over 15 soups to sample and judge and 20 different wines to taste!
Enjoy strolling through Historic Downtown Wilmington, Vermont while listening to live music, sampling fantastic soups crafted by our valley chefs, sipping delicious wines and shopping in local boutiques.

Registration opens at 3:00 pm at the Chamber Visitor Center on Friday afternoon. Please have your ticket and ID with you. Once registered, attendees will receive event guides and tasting glasses.  
Chamber Visitor Center (21 West Main Street, Wilmington, VT)

Vermont Wine & Harvest Festival – Saturday

Saturday, September 19, 11am – 5pm – Mount Snow Resort, West Dover
Held under tents provided by Green Mountain Tents

There will be over 50 vendors, including Vermont wineries, distilleries, cider-makers, and breweries to enjoy. Festival-goers may shop, taste, and savor a truly unique Vermont experience in the tented festival area at Mount Snow Resort.

Admission to the  Vermont Wine & Harvest Festival includes a shopping tote and wine glass . Registration opens at 10:45 a.m.

**Please note dogs are not allowed at any events held at Mount Snow.  
***Events are held rain or shine.  Tickets are non-refundable.

This year’s Festival takes place on September 19th and is preceded by the Wine Stroll & Soup Contest in Wilmington on Friday, September 18th.  The Festival was created to be a destination event and is promoted and packaged to late summer and fall travelers, day trippers, and Vermonters. Deerfield Valley is a major tourist destination in the summer and fall.

The Wine & Harvest Festival celebrates the products, food, art, distilleries, and wineries of Vermont from 11am to 5pm under gorgeous tents at the Mount Snow Resort in West Dover. Last year we had over 2,300 guests. This is another fantastic opportunity for artisans from across Vermont to come together to showcase their crafts. In 2024, there were over 75 Vermont vendors made up of 21 Vermont wineries and distilleries including award-winning Shelburne Vineyards, North Branch Vineyards, Caledonia Spirits & as well as cooks, crafters, musicians and artists.
